Afternoon,

i've had the vix 2.4 image on the box for quite sometime now. I had RAT's December version of bouquets loaded on the box. Obviously some of the channels stopped working due to me not updating to the latest bouquet released by RAT but one morning the box crashed when i restarted the cam then got stuck on the VIX starting screen. Pressing buttons on the remote did nothing.

So i updated the box with vix 3.0 (i think) and loaded RAT's latest bouquet. Box worked fine for a few days but then when i restarted the cam (coz of some channels showing black screen) it crashed again and got stuck on the loading screen exactly like before.

Reverted back to 2.4 worked for a bit but crashed again.

What could be wrong with my box? Am i doing something obviously wrong?

This is a common problem with low memory duo's, I have two which on occasions get stuck on boot up, and the remote is lifeless.

This does not however mean that you have to re-flash the image.

Usually you have to put enigma to sleep through telnet: init 4
Switch receiver off from rear of box while telnet session still open.
Leave for a couple of minutes to give time for capacitors to discharge.
Then turn receiver back on.
This usually fixes the situation.
